JavaTM 2 Platform
Standard Ed. 6

接口 javax.lang.model.type.PrimitiveType
的使用

使用 PrimitiveType 的软件包
javax.lang.model.type 用来为 Java 编程语言类型建立模型的接口。 
javax.lang.model.util 用来帮助处理程序元素类型的实用工具。 
 

javax.lang.model.typePrimitiveType 的使用
 

参数类型为 PrimitiveTypejavax.lang.model.type 中的方法
 R TypeVisitor.visitPrimitive(PrimitiveType t, P p)
          访问基本类型。
 

javax.lang.model.utilPrimitiveType 的使用
 

返回 PrimitiveTypejavax.lang.model.util 中的方法
 PrimitiveType Types.getPrimitiveType(TypeKind kind)
          返回基本类型。
 PrimitiveType Types.unboxedType(TypeMirror t)
          返回给定类型的拆箱 (unboxed) 值类型(基本类型)。
 

参数类型为 PrimitiveTypejavax.lang.model.util 中的方法
 TypeElement Types.boxedClass(PrimitiveType p)
          返回给定基本类型的装箱 (boxed) 值类型的类。
 R SimpleTypeVisitor6.visitPrimitive(PrimitiveType t, P p)
          访问基本类型。
 R TypeKindVisitor6.visitPrimitive(PrimitiveType t, P p)
          访问基本类型,指派给用于以下特定的基本类型种类的 visit 方法:BOOLEANBYTE 等。
 R TypeKindVisitor6.visitPrimitiveAsBoolean(PrimitiveType t, P p)
          通过调用 defaultAction 访问 BOOLEAN 基本类型。
 R TypeKindVisitor6.visitPrimitiveAsByte(PrimitiveType t, P p)
          通过调用 defaultAction 访问 BYTE 基本类型。
 R TypeKindVisitor6.visitPrimitiveAsChar(PrimitiveType t, P p)
          通过调用 defaultAction 访问 CHAR 基本类型。
 R TypeKindVisitor6.visitPrimitiveAsDouble(PrimitiveType t, P p)
          通过调用 defaultAction 访问 DOUBLE 基本类型。
 R TypeKindVisitor6.visitPrimitiveAsFloat(PrimitiveType t, P p)
          通过调用 defaultAction 访问 FLOAT 基本类型。
 R TypeKindVisitor6.visitPrimitiveAsInt(PrimitiveType t, P p)
          通过调用 defaultAction 访问 INT 基本类型。
 R TypeKindVisitor6.visitPrimitiveAsLong(PrimitiveType t, P p)
          通过调用 defaultAction 访问 LONG 基本类型。
 R TypeKindVisitor6.visitPrimitiveAsShort(PrimitiveType t, P p)
          通过调用 defaultAction 访问 SHORT 基本类型。
 


JavaTM 2 Platform
Standard Ed. 6

提交错误或意见

版权所有 2008 Sun Microsystems, Inc. 保留所有权利。请遵守GNU General Public License, version 2 only